Australia’s Goodman to raise $2.54b for data center
Goodman Group, an Australian property and logistics company, announced plans to raise A$4 billion (US$2.54 billion) through a share placement, according to a regulatory filing on Feb.19.
The funds will support data centre and logistics expansion, as well as debt reduction.
The Sydney-based company will issue 119.42 million shares priced at A$33.5 (US$21.91) each.
Additionally, a security purchase plan worth A$400 million (US$250 million) will be available to existing investors.
The company currently operates 5 gigawatts of data centres across 13 cities. It plans to develop an additional 0.5 gigawatts by June 2025.
